Gem County and Idaho County are counties in Idaho.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Gem County has the higher population (19,854 vs 17,120 in Idaho County). Gem County has the higher median household income ($66,245 vs $60,975 in Idaho County). Gem County has the higher median home value ($367,300 vs $284,600 in Idaho County).
